Flora Lee Walker Bellavia, 82, of Iuka, Mississippi, passed to life eternal on Friday, May 22, 2015, at Tishomingo Community Living Center. She was born Monday, April 24, 1933 in Iuka, MS to Issac and Annie Mae Walker. After completing her formal education at Iuka High School, she moved to the Chicago area where she worked until returning to Iuka in 1977 with her husband, Joseph Bellavia. She was an avid cook and gardener, and enjoyed spending time with her children, grandchildren, and great grandchildren. She was an active member of St. Mary’s Catholic Church in Iuka, and participated in the Wednesday Ladies’ Bible Study Group, sharing food, fellowship, and study with close friends.
